CSI: NY SOLD IN 75% OF THE COUNTRY BY KING WORLD FOR WEEKEND BROADCAST SYNDICATION BEGINNING FALL 2008

SERIES SOLD IN ALL TOP 30 MARKETS

Santa Monica, CA, January 11, 2005 -- King World Productions has sold the weekend broadcast syndication rights to the hit CBS series CSI: NY to stations representing 75% of the country for debut in Fall 2008, it was announced today by Roger King, CEO, CBS Enterprises and King World Productions.

Stations included represent such groups as Viacom, Belo, Hearst-Argyle, Gannett, Scripps Howard, Meredith, Emmis, Cox, Media General, Capitol, Landmark, Dispatch, Freedom and Grey.

Stations sold thus far include all Top 30 markets. The Top 20 are WCBS (New York), KCBS (Los Angeles), WBBM (Chicago), KYW (Philadelphia), WBZ (Boston), KPIX (San Francisco), KTVT (Dallas), WUSA (Washington, DC), WUPA (Atlanta), WKBD (Detroit), KHOU (Houston), KSTW (Seattle), WTOG (Tampa), WCCO (Minneapolis), KTVK (Phoenix), WEWS (Cleveland), WFOR (Miami), KCNC (Denver), KCRA (Sacramento) and WKCF (Orlando).

"The CSI: franchise continues to be a ratings juggernaut," said King. "We�re thrilled to be able to offer stations the opportunity to continue bringing this top quality programming to their viewers through the rest of the decade."

Currently, King World delivers to stations two different episodes of CSI: Crime Scene Investigation each weekend, keeping the syndicated version fresh for viewers, and will continue this practice with CSI: Miami beginning in Fall 2006 and CSI: NY in Fall 2008.

CSI: NY, which premiered on CBS this past September, is the #15 most watched series in prime time. It�s #1 in its time period, having achieved CBS' best performance in more than 10 years.

CSI: Crime Scene Investigation is the highest rated syndicated weekend hour to debut since 1997, and has increased 25% in GAA Rating since its September 2004 syndication launch. It currently ranks in the Top Ten of all syndicated programming. In first-run prime time, the series is #1, and its audience continues to grow. CSI: Miami is the #3 series on primetime television with an average of nearly twenty million viewers weekly.

The CSI: series are produced by CBS Productions and Alliance Atlantis Communications in association with Jerry Bruckheimer Television.
